An instrument which unites features of a cyclonometer and an aneroid barometer, and which is used to detect the approach of typhoons. José Algu´, S.J., director of the Philippine Island Weather Bureau, invented it. It is employed on vessels navigating the East Indian and Pacific Oceans, and the U.S. government has fitted out U.S. battleships with such instruments, specially adapted for sailing on the Atlantic Ocean
